How far is Moruya from Maningrida?

The distance between Maningrida (Maningrida Airport) and Moruya (Moruya Airport) is 1918 miles / 3087 kilometers / 1667 nautical miles.

The driving distance from Maningrida (MNG) to Moruya (MYA) is 2775 miles / 4466 kilometers, and travel time by car is about 54 hours 45 minutes.

Distance from Maningrida to Moruya

There are several ways to calculate the distance from Maningrida to Moruya. Here are two standard methods:

Vincenty's formula (applied above)
  • 1918.474 miles
  • 3087.485 kilometers
  • 1667.109 nautical miles

Vincenty's form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points on the earth's surface using an ellipsoidal model of the planet.

Haversine formula
  • 1923.016 miles
  • 3094.795 kilometers
  • 1671.055 nautical miles

The haversine formula calculates the distance between latitude/longitude points assuming a spherical earth (great-circle distance – the shortest distance between two points).

How long does it take to fly from Maningrida to Moruya?

The estimated flight time from Maningrida Airport to Moruya Airport is 4 hours and 7 minutes.

Flight carbon footprint between Maningrida Airport (MNG) and Moruya Airport (MYA)

On average, flying from Maningrida to Moruya generates about 210 kg of CO2 per passenger, and 210 kilograms equals 463 pounds (lbs). The figures are estimates and include only the CO2 generated by burning jet fuel.
